1. Gusto

Gusto is a cloud-based payroll system designed for small businesses. It offers features such as automated tax filing, direct deposit, and employee onboarding. With its simple and intuitive user interface, Gusto is a strong alternative to traditional Payroll Systems for small businesses.

2. ADP

ADP is one of the largest human resources and payroll services providers in the world. It offers a range of solutions for businesses of all sizes, including payroll processing, tax compliance, and benefits administration. If your organization requires a comprehensive suite of HR and payroll services, ADP is a great alternative to traditional Payroll Systems.

3. Workday

Workday is a cloud-based HR and finance software provider that offers payroll processing as part of its suite of services. It provides capabilities such as time tracking, benefits management, and HR management tools. With its modern and intuitive user interface, Workday is a strong competitor to traditional Payroll Systems for medium to large-sized organizations.

4. Zenefits

Zenefits is an all-in-one HR and payroll software designed for small businesses. It offers features such as employee onboarding, benefits administration, and time tracking. With its easy-to-use interface and extensive integrations, Zenefits is a compelling alternative to traditional Payroll Systems for small businesses.

5. Paychex

Paychex is a payroll and HR services provider that offers solutions for businesses of all sizes. It provides features such as payroll processing, tax compliance, and time and attendance tracking. With its extensive experience in the payroll industry, Paychex is a strong alternative to traditional Payroll Systems for businesses that require comprehensive HR and payroll services.

6. QuickBooks Payroll

QuickBooks Payroll is a payroll software designed for small businesses that use QuickBooks accounting software. It offers features such as automated tax filing, direct deposit, and employee self-service. With its integration with QuickBooks and user-friendly interface, QuickBooks Payroll is a solid alternative to traditional Payroll Systems for small businesses.

7. Rippling

Rippling is an all-in-one HR and payroll software that offers features such as onboarding, benefits administration, and time tracking. It provides a modern and intuitive user interface, along with integrations with various business applications. With its comprehensive set of tools, Rippling is a compelling alternative to traditional Payroll Systems for medium to large-sized organizations.

8. BambooHR

BambooHR is an HR software provider that offers payroll processing as part of its suite of services. It provides features such as applicant tracking, benefits management, and performance management. With its user-friendly interface and robust HR management capabilities, BambooHR is a viable alternative to traditional Payroll Systems for small to medium-sized businesses.

9. Namely

Namely is an all-in-one HR and payroll software designed for mid-sized businesses. It offers features such as payroll processing, benefits administration, and time and attendance tracking. With its focus on mid-sized businesses and comprehensive set of tools, Namely is a strong alternative to traditional Payroll Systems for growing organizations.

10. Paycom

Paycom is a cloud-based HR and payroll software provider that offers features such as payroll processing, tax compliance, and benefits administration. It provides a modern and intuitive user interface, along with advanced reporting and analytics capabilities. With its extensive set of tools, Paycom is a compelling alternative to traditional Payroll Systems for medium to large-sized organizations.
